Installing cd player in RV - no big fancy set!  Doing all 12v wiring myself - newbie.  Need some help please.  The RV 12v system not connected to RV 24v system hence no ignition cable - can the red cable (ACC) be joined to the 'always on'  yellow cable or must it be a separate wire back to battery?  Auto electrician sold me 2.5 mm2 cable (AWG 13 gauge) for both power to head unit and for speakers.  Will this be big enough?  I'm using insulated return for all 12v wiring.  Headunit approx 4 metres from the battery .  Unit has max 10amp power draw. 4 * 50W speakers.  front 2 speakers 2 metres from unit, back 2 apprx 5 metres.  Any advice appreciated.

You can connect the two together, but just make sure that you always shut off the radio manually otherwise it will be left on once the key is out of the ignition. The gauge wire for the speakers and the deck will be adequate.
